From 96a30bf31ddb85257d9807ac0c3bc482bdb39abc Mon Sep 17 00:00:00 2001 From: Dominik Zogg Date: Sat, 6 Jun 2015 08:40:52 +0000 Subject: [PATCH] without this change allways the legacy code get called --- .../Form/Extension/Validator/ValidatorExtension.php |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/src/Symfony/Component/Form/Extension/Validator/ValidatorExtension.php b/src/Symfony/Component/Form/Extension/Validator/ValidatorExtension.php index f6ef3070ca..8a9a75074f 100644 --- a/src/Symfony/Component/Form/Extension/Validator/ValidatorExtension.php +++ b/src/Symfony/Component/Form/Extension/Validator/ValidatorExtension.php @@ -59,13 +59,13 @@ class ValidatorExtension extends AbstractExtension public function loadTypeGuesser() { - // 2.4 API - if ($this->validator instanceof LegacyValidatorInterface) { - return new ValidatorTypeGuesser($this->validator->getMetadataFactory()); + // 2.5 API + if ($this->validator instanceof ValidatorInterface) { + return new ValidatorTypeGuesser($this->validator); } - // 2.5 API - ValidatorInterface extends MetadataFactoryInterface - return new ValidatorTypeGuesser($this->validator); + // 2.4 API + return new ValidatorTypeGuesser($this->validator->getMetadataFactory()); } protected function loadTypeExtensions()